随着互联网时代的到来,我们需要获取网络上的各种数据。不论是商业用途还是科学研究,数据采集是必不可少的一环。而爬虫软件可以让采集数据变得更加高效。
爬虫软件可以自动化地获取网络上的信息,无需人工干预。相比人工采集,爬虫软件不仅速度更快,效率更高,而且可以批量采集大量信息。最重要的是,爬虫软件可以自定义采集的范围,只采集我们需要的信息。
爬虫软件有很多种,常见的有Scrapy、BeautifulSoup、Selenium等。Scrapy是Python语言编写的框架,可以用于高效、快捷的数据采集、处理和存储。BeautifulSoup也是Python语言编写的一个库,主要用于解析HTML和XML文档,并提供简单有效的遍历、搜索和修改文档树的方式。Selenium是一种用于测试网站的自动化工具,可以用来模拟人类用户在浏览器上的操作。
爬虫软件不仅可以用于采集数据,还可以应用于监控网站、自动化测试、信息挖掘等领域。但是,爬虫软件也有一些缺点,比如可能会对网站造成压力,甚至引发法律纠纷。因此,我们需要在使用爬虫软件的时候遵守相关法律法规,不要对网站造成过度的压力或影响网站正常运营。